Description

n-Acetyl-S-Ethyl-L-Cysteine is a modified cysteine derivative that serves as a key intermediate and building block in advanced organic synthesis. This compound is valued for its role in introducing protected thiol and acetylated amine functionalities into complex molecular architectures. It is primarily sought by research institutions and manufacturers in the pharmaceutical, biotechnology, and fine chemical sectors for applications ranging from peptide synthesis to the development of novel therapeutic agents and biochemical probes.

Application

  • Pharmaceutical Intermediate: Used in the synthesis of active pharmaceutical ingredients (APIs) and prodrugs, particularly those targeting conditions related to oxidative stress or requiring cysteine modulation.
  • Peptide Chemistry: Serves as a protected cysteine analog in solid-phase and solution-phase peptide synthesis to construct peptides with specific disulfide bonding patterns or functionalized side chains.
  • Biochemical Research: Employed as a substrate or inhibitor in enzymatic studies, especially those involving cysteine proteases or transferases, to investigate metabolic pathways.
  • Precursor for Chelating Agents: Acts as a starting material for synthesizing specialized ligands and chelating agents used in metal catalysis or detoxification processes.
  • Reference Standard: Utilized as an analytical standard in quality control laboratories for method development and validation in pharmaceutical analysis.

Basic Information

Product Name n-Acetyl-S-Ethyl-L-Cysteine
CAS No. 19542-76-8
Molecular Formula C7H13NO3S
Molecular Weight 191.25 g/mol
Synonyms N-Acetyl-S-ethyl-L-cysteine; N-Acetyl-S-ethylcysteine; S-Ethyl-N-acetyl-L-cysteine; N-Acetyl-S-ethylcystein; L-Cysteine, N-acetyl-S-ethyl-; Acetyl-S-ethylcysteine; 2-(Acetylamino)-3-(ethylthio)propanoic acid; 2-Acetamido-3-ethylsulfanylpropanoic acid
EINECS 243-158-5

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at controlled room temperature (15-25°C). This product is hygroscopic (moisture-sensitive); the container must be kept tightly sealed to minimize exposure to atmospheric humidity.
